Demographics details for Orefield, PA vs Gillette, NJ
Population Overview
Compare main population characteristics in Orefield, PA vs Gillette, NJ.
Data | Orefield | Gillette |
---|---|---|
Population | 945 | 3,251 |
Median Age | 40.0 years | 41.0 years |
Median Income | $72,000 | $145,000 |
Married Families | 65.0% | 62.0% |
Poverty Level | 4% | 2% |
Unemployment Rate | 3.0 | 3.0 |
Population Comparison: Orefield vs Gillette
- The population in Gillette is higher at 3,251, compared to 945 in Orefield.
- The median age in Gillette is higher at 41.0 years, compared to 40.0 years in Orefield.
- Gillette has a higher median income of $145,000, compared to $72,000 in Orefield.
- A higher percentage of married families is found in Orefield at 65.0% compared to 62.0% in Gillette.
- Orefield has a higher poverty level at 4% compared to 2% in Gillette.
- The unemployment rate is the same in both Orefield and Gillette at 3.0%.
